  5. Jun 11, 2024 · Post Office Monthly Income Scheme Account (MIS) You can deposit a sum of Rs 1,000 up to Rs 9 lakh in a single account and up to Rs 15 lakh in a joint account. You can earn an interest rate of 7.4% p.a. for Q1 FY 2024-25 through this account and get a monthly fixed income from the scheme.
